'Kantara' actor Rishab Shetty played an intense on-screen role, but off-screen, he's all heart, especially when it comes to family. On the occasion of Father's Day, his wife Pragathi Shetty gave fans a touching glimpse into the actor's softer side by sharing a wholesome moment on Instagram.In the video with a touching melody in the background, Rishab is seen tenderly feeding his children, old son Ranvit and younger daughter Raadya, sharing a calm and intimate moment. The actor is seen dressed casually and focused solely on his little ones.With the video, his wife shared the caption, "Happy Father’s Day to the man who leads with strength, loves with patience, and protects with all his heart. Watching you be a father is the most beautiful role I've seen you play and the one that touches our lives the deepest. We’re so lucky to call you ours. @rishabshettyofficial"
The 41-year-old actor often shares moments with his children and prefers spending time with his family at home, visiting temples, or going on quiet family getaways.On the work front, Rishab Shetty is currently shooting for 'Kantara: Chapter 1', the much-anticipated prequel to his 2021 blockbuster. The film will be a prequel to the story of the first instalment and will explore the past of the mystical forest.In other news, the filming of the movie hasn't been without challenges. Recently, according to a report by NDTV, in a shooting mishap, a boat carrying Rishab and 30 crew members overturned in Karnataka’s Mani reservoir. Thankfully, everyone escaped unhurt, though valuable filming equipment was lost.The report further suggests that the local authorities are currently investigating the scene.
